QHSE Associate - Bilingual French OR Spanish and English

Job Description

Avetta is building the largest global community of hiring clients and suppliers that are Ready to Work. Its unified platform streamlines compliance, prequalification, safety and performance benchmarking in a single, integrated experience. Trusted by 360,000 businesses across more than 120 countries, Avetta blends AI-driven insights and human expertise to close risk gaps and strengthen supplier reliability so projects start on time, risks are managed proactively and operations scale with certainty.

SUMMARY

The Quality, Health, Safety and Environmental (QHSE) Associate is responsible for reviewing and verifying the Safety and Health Programs, Procedures, and Training Pre-qualification requirements on behalf of AVETTA Clients and Supplier Members. Candidates who are bilingual in French or Spanish are preferred.

If residing within commutable distance to one of our offices, a hybrid schedule would be required (3 days in office, 2 days work from home).  Candidates within commutable distance are preferred, but those outside of an office area may be considered on a remote basis.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

Conduct Manual Audits to assess a Supplier Safety and Health Programs, Procedures, and Training documentation required based on exposure hazards associated with services performed. The Audits are intended to ensure compliance with applicable legislation (Federal, State, Provincial, etc.) as well as any industry level requirements. In addition, the QHSE Associate will be responsible for the following:

  • Conduct desktop Safety and Health Program/Policies/Procedure Audits or “Manual Audits” on Suppliers in the Avetta Platform.
  • Assist customers with closing gaps or deficiencies because of the audit.
  • Provide recommendations and guidance to assist the Supplier addressing regulatory requirements.
  • Perform customer verifications and Audit closure assistance.
  • Respond promptly to customer inquiries.
  • Record details of inquiries, comments, and complaints within the Contractor Account Notes.
  • Forward customer complaints or concerns to the Audit Manager or other Designated Safety Professional in a timely manner.

METRICS THAT MATTER:

  • QHSE Associate will conduct 50+ Audits per month (Initial review with gaps or to closure); this may increase on demand.
  • Conduct Audits in a quality manner in accordance with Avetta Protocol - 95% +/qtr.
  • Ensure SLA achievement for assigned audits – 95% +/mo.
    • Manual Audits – 10 Business Days from Assignment to Queue; Review Open Requirements on Audits within 3 business days.
    • Vetify Audits – 2 business days to Submit; 1 business day for Open Requirements.
  • 24-hour Response time to Suppliers (email or phone); this Correspondence will be documented in the Case
